Recipe preparation

Essential Ingredients

Here’s what you’ll need to make this delicious dish:

  • Beef Chuck Roast: A well-marbled cut that stays juicy and tender when cooked low and slow is ideal.

  • Onion: Use a sweet onion for a hint of natural sweetness; it caramelizes beautifully as it cooks.

  • Garlic: Fresh garlic cloves bring an aromatic punch; don’t skimp on this flavorful ingredient.

  • Cilantro: Chopped fresh cilantro adds brightness and freshness—perfect for garnishing your finished dish.

  • Chipotle Peppers in Adobo Sauce: These little cans of smoky goodness will elevate your barbacoa with heat and depth.

  • Lime Juice: Freshly squeezed lime juice enhances the flavor profile with a zesty kick; trust me, it makes a difference!

  • Beef Broth: Adding broth ensures your meat stays moist during cooking while infusing extra flavor.

  • Spices (Cumin, Oregano, Salt): A blend of these spices creates that signature flavor that dances on your palate.

Let’s Make it together

Cooking beef barbacoa is simpler than you think! Follow these steps to create this delicious dish.

Prepare the Beef : Start by trimming excess fat from the beef chuck roast. Cut it into large chunks for even cooking. Season generously with salt and pepper.

Sauté Aromatics: In a large skillet over medium heat, add olive oil. Sauté diced onions until they turn translucent and release their sweet aroma—about 5 minutes—and then add minced garlic for another minute.

Add Spices and Chipotle Peppers : Stir in cumin, oregano, and chopped chipotle peppers along with their adobo sauce. Cook for an additional minute to bloom those spicy flavors.

Combine Ingredients in Slow Cooker : Place the sautéed mixture into your slow cooker along with the beef chunks. Pour in lime juice and beef broth until everything is submerged.

Cook Low and Slow : Cover and cook on low for 8 hours or high for 4 hours until the meat shreds easily with a fork—trust me; it’s worth the wait!

Shred & Serve : Once cooked to perfection, use two forks to shred the beef right in its juices. Serve hot with warm tortillas or over rice topped with fresh cilantro!

Storing & Reheating

Store leftovers in an airtight container in the fridge for up to three days. Reheat on low heat to maintain juiciness.

Chef's Helpful Tips

  • Use a meat thermometer to ensure your beef reaches 195°F for that melt-in-your-mouth texture
  • Always let your beef rest before shredding; this locks in moisture
  • Don’t skip the searing step—it adds a rich flavor that elevates the dish!

FAQs

FAQ

What cut of beef is best for barbacoa?

Chuck roast works best due to its marbling and tenderness after cooking.

Can I make barbacoa in a slow cooker?

Absolutely! Just adjust cook time to 8-10 hours on low for perfect results.

What are some side dishes to serve with barbacoa?

Tacos, rice, or beans pair wonderfully with flavorful barbacoa for a complete meal.

Beef Barbacoa

  • Author: Jennifer
  • Prep Time: 15 minutes
  • Cook Time: 8 hours
  • Total Time: 8 hours 15 minutes
  • Yield: Serves 6
  • Category: Main
  • Method: Slow Cooking
  • Cuisine: Mexican

Ingredients

Scale
  • 3 lbs beef chuck roast
  • 1 large sweet onion, diced
  • 5 cloves garlic, minced
  • 1/2 cup fresh cilantro, chopped (for garnish)
  • 2 chipotle peppers in adobo sauce, chopped
  • 1/4 cup freshly squeezed lime juice
  • 2 cups beef broth
  • 2 tsp ground cumin
  • 2 tsp dried oregano
  • Salt and pepper to taste

Instructions

  1. Trim excess fat from the beef chuck roast and cut into large chunks. Season generously with salt and pepper.
  2. In a skillet over medium heat, add olive oil and sauté the diced onions until translucent (about 5 minutes). Add minced garlic and cook for another minute.
  3. Stir in cumin, oregano, and chopped chipotle peppers with adobo sauce; cook for an additional minute.
  4. Transfer the sautéed mixture to a slow cooker; add the beef chunks, lime juice, and beef broth until submerged.
  5. Cover and cook on low for 8 hours or high for 4 hours until the meat shreds easily.
  6. Shred the beef using two forks directly in its juices and serve hot with warm tortillas or over rice topped with cilantro.
